S.A. Nosier is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Mechanical Engineering and Water Science and Technology. According to data from OpenAlex, S.A. Nosier has authored 60 papers receiving a total of 730 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 31 papers in Biomedical Engineering, 25 papers in Mechanical Engineering and 23 papers in Water Science and Technology. Recurrent topics in S.A. Nosier's work include Fluid Dynamics and Mixing (15 papers), Advanced oxidation water treatment (12 papers) and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(9 papers). S.A. Nosier is often cited by papers focused on Fluid Dynamics and Mixing (15 papers), Advanced oxidation water treatment (12 papers) and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(9 papers). S.A. Nosier collaborates with scholars based in Egypt and Saudi Arabia. S.A. Nosier's co-authors include G.H. Sedahmed, Mohamed H. Abdellah, M.H. Abdel‐Aziz, Yahia A. Alhamed, Marwa M. Hussein, Moustapha Salem Mansour, Hamad Al-Turaif, Mahmoud M. Taha, Mohammad I. El‐Khaiary and Ahmed Khalaf and has published in prestigious journals such as Chemical Engineering Journal, Industrial & Engineering Chemistry Research and Desalination.
